Why It Matters
Meta's unblockable AI integration prioritizes engagement over user control, potentially alienating users while advancing platform AI. AI practitioners should note this as a trend in inescapable social AI embedding by big tech.

Key Points
- •Testing @MetaAI tagging for questions/context on Threads
- •Users cannot block the Meta AI account
- •Similar to xAI Grok tagging on X
- •Part of Meta's AI push with Muse Spark launch

Timeline
- 2023-07Meta launches Threads as a text-based conversation app.
- 2024-04Meta AI is integrated into the search bars of Facebook, Instagram, and WhatsApp.
- 2026-02Meta announces the development of the Muse Spark model series.
- 2026-05Meta begins testing @MetaAI tagging functionality on Threads.
